99 Butler Ave, Moonah is a 3 bedroom, 1 bathroom House with 2 parking spaces and was built in 1923. The property has a land size of 582m2 and floor size of 104m2. While the property is not currently for sale or for rent, it was last sold in April 2025.

The size of Moonah is approximately 2.8 square kilometres. There are 8 parks, covering nearly 2.3% of the total area. The population of Moonah in 2016 was 5421 people. By 2021 the population was 5884 showing a population growth of 8.5%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Moonah is 30-39 years. Households in Moonah are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$1000 - $1399 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Moonah work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 58.00% of the homes in Moonah were owner-occupied compared with 59.60% in 2016.
